People-Pleasing and Parental Origins: Uncovering the Connection to Emotional Neglect and Boundary Challenges

People-Pleasing and Parental Origins: Uncovering the Connection to Emotional Neglect and Boundary Challenges

People-pleasing is a common coping mechanism that individuals may develop in response to early experiences of emotional neglect, invalidation, shame, or harsh punishment. This behavior often stems from a desire to gain approval, avoid conflict, or maintain a sense of emotional security. Over time, people-pleasing can lead to difficulties in setting healthy boundaries, a tendency to over-explain, and heightened anxiety. Shielding the Self: Understanding Common Defense Mechanisms and Their Role in Our Lives

Defense mechanisms are unconscious psychological strategies that our minds use to protect us from anxiety, stress, and emotional pain. These mechanisms often serve a valuable purpose in helping us cope with difficult situations, but they can also hinder personal growth and self-awareness when overused or relied upon too heavily. The Roots of Hypervigilance: Unraveling the Connection to Emotionally Reactive and Critical Parental Figures

Hypervigilance is a heightened state of alertness and sensitivity to one's surroundings, often resulting from traumatic or stressful experiences. This mental state can have profound effects on an individual's emotional and psychological well-being, leading to a constant state of anxiety, fear, and exhaustion. One of the key factors contributing to the development of hypervigilance is the presence of emotionally reactive or critical parental figures during childhood.
